XLB State Street

State Street Materials Select Sector SPDR ETF (XLB) is an exchange-traded fund issued by State Street that provides exposure to us sector - materials securities. It charges a low expense ratio of 0.09%. The fund offers a moderate dividend yield of 1.74%. Launched in 1998, the fund has a 28-year track record.

AUM: N/A ER: 0.09% Yield: 1.74% Since: 1998-12-22
XLV State Street

State Street Health Care Select Sector SPDR ETF (XLV) is an exchange-traded fund issued by State Street that provides exposure to us sector - healthcare securities. It charges a low expense ratio of 0.09%. The fund offers a moderate dividend yield of 1.70%. Launched in 1998, the fund has a 28-year track record.

AUM: N/A ER: 0.09% Yield: 1.70% Since: 1998-12-22
